one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a technique on-line through which an extended URL is often transformed right into a shorter, more workable type. This shortened URL redirects to the first prolonged URL when frequented. Services like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-recognized examples of URL shorteners. The need for URL shortening arose with the advent of social media marketing platforms like Twitter, the place character boundaries for posts built it hard to share extended URLs.

Further than social websites, URL shorteners are useful in internet marketing campaigns, email messages, and printed media in which very long URLs may be cumbersome.

2. Main Components of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ener ordinarily consists of the next components:

Web Interface: This is the entrance-conclude section where people can enter their extensive URLs and obtain shortened variations. It can be an easy kind on the Web content.
Databases: A databases is important to retail store the mapping in between the initial prolonged URL and the shortened version.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L options like MongoDB can be employed.
Redirection Logic: Here is the backend logic that usually takes the small URL and redirects the person to the corresponding lengthy URL. This logic is usually implemented in the world wide web server or an software layer.
API: Quite a few URL shorteners deliver an API to ensure that 3rd-celebration applications can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the original lengthy URLs.
three. Planning the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for converting an extended URL into a short 1. Numerous techniques might be employed, which include:

Hashing: The extended URL is usually hashed into a set-dimensions string, which serves because the quick URL. Nonetheless, hash collisions (distinctive URLs causing exactly the same hash) should be managed.
Base62 Encoding: 1 prevalent solution is to use Base62 encoding (which works by using 62 figures: 0-nine, A-Z, plus a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ds on the entry while in the databases. This process ensures that the small URL is as small as you possibly can.
Random String Technology: An additional solution will be to create a random string of a set size (e.g., 6 people) and Look at if it’s already in use within the database. Otherwise, it’s assigned to the extended URL.
4. Databases Management
The databases schema for any URL shortener is frequently uncomplicated, with two Major fields:

ID: A singular identifier for every URL entry.
Extended URL: The initial URL that needs to be shortened.
Small URL/Slug: The short Edition on the URL, often stored as a singular string.
In combination with these, you might like to retail store metadata including the creation date, expiration day, and the volume of situations the short URL is accessed.

5. Handling Redirection
Redirection is a essential Portion of the URL shortener's operation. Any time a user clicks on a brief URL, the support really should quickly retrieve the original URL from your database and redirect the consumer utilizing an HTTP 301 (lasting redirect) or 302 (short-term redirect) standing code.

Functionality is key in this article, as the method should be just about instantaneous. Methods like databases indexing and caching (e.g., utilizing Redis or Memcached) can be employed to speed up the retrieval course of action.

6. Protection Considerations
Stability is an important worry in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ener might be abused to distribute malicious back links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with third-get together protection services to check URLs ahead of shortening them can mitigate this hazard.
Spam Avoidance: Price limiting and CAPTCHA can avert abuse by spammers endeavoring to produce A huge number of small URLs.
seven. Scalability
Given that the URL shortener grows, it may need to deal with countless URLs and redirect requests. This needs a scalable architecture, maybe invol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ute traffic throughout numerous servers to deal with higher hundreds.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ases that can sc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Separate concerns like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into different services to improve sc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ners normally supply analytics to trace how frequently a brief URL is clicked, the place the targeted traffic is coming from, and also other beneficial metrics. This needs logging Every redirect And maybe integrating with analytics platforms.
